5. Core Functionality & Operational Principle
The fundamental operation of the CES-AP-CO1-CH-SA revolves around its spring-loaded plunger interacting with an actuator plate. When the guard door is closed, the separate actuator plate (mounted on the door) presses against the switch's plunger, overcoming the spring force and driving it inward. This physical movement actuates the internal switching mechanism ('CO1'), changing the state of the electrical contacts. Typically, for an NO configuration ('CO1'), this action closes the contact, signaling to the machine's safety control system that the guard is securely closed, allowing machine operation to commence or continue. Crucially, when the guard door is opened, the actuator plate moves away, allowing the internal spring to forcibly return the plunger to its extended position. This spring return action positively opens the NO contact, immediately interrupting the safety circuit and sending a stop signal to halt hazardous machine motion or de-energize dangerous equipment. This positive mode operation ensures safety even in the event of spring failure (fails open).
